Subject: DR drill tonight — Orphanreaper

On-call: drill starts 02:00. Orphanreaper will be stopped mid-sweep to simulate loss; restore from the Kestrelhaven snapshot and confirm orphan counts reconcile. Page me only if reconciliation stalls past 30 minutes. To unseal the snapshot store you'll need the recovery passphrase noted below.

unlock words, bawef-kahap: sorax-sorir-quenys-aldok

Leadership Review Briefing — Vantora Plus Tier

Sales leads: we launch the Vantora Plus subscription tier next month. It adds priority support, advanced analytics, and quarterly strategy reviews at a 30% premium over standard. Target segment is mid-market accounts currently on annual contracts. Pilot conversions in the Ellswick territory hit 18%. Pricing guardrails are firm. The confidential commercial note follows directly below.

management briefing: Gross margin on Quenwyn came in at 20 percent against a plan of 5 percent. Only 9 of the 140 pilot accounts renewed Quenwyn, so a churn review is set for July 15.

Routing table lookup here is fine, but plugin-registered deep links must respect the host's debounce and timeout rules or cold-start navigation breaks on slower devices. Don't spin your own retry loop; the Skylark router already retries resolution internally. Also note the per-scheme cap on registered patterns — exceeding it silently drops the extras, which is the bug you're seeing. The relevant constants from the router config are these.

tuning table, kawep-tawif:
CAPS = {
    "olidor": 80,
    "belion": 7,
    "quenys": 225,
    "druox": 839,
    "fraath": 482,
}

Heads up, support folks: if customers report the Wrenfall queue-depth autoscaler flapping after a deploy, it's probably the CI image again. The pipeline on our Coppervale runners occasionally bakes stale scaling thresholds into the config layer, so the autoscaler sees queue depth of zero and scales to the floor. Quick check: compare the threshold block in the running pod against the release notes. If they differ, ask the platform crew for a rebuild rather than tweaking live. The known-good image is identified by the token below.

pipeline stamp: htk31_3c6b63a1fd55b8745625d3b6ce9c5fc